What Are Weatherproof Doors?

Weatherproof doors are specifically created to hold up against the harsh effects of various climate condition, such as rain, wind, snow, and temperature level fluctuations. They generally include insulation, high-quality seals, and robust products to ensure that they perform efficiently against external components. The primary goal of these doors is to keep a comfortable indoor environment while also adding to the general energy effectiveness of the home.

Benefits of Weatherproof Doors

  1. Enhanced Energy Efficiency

    • Weatherproof doors help in lowering energy expenses by preventing drafts and keeping conditioned air inside the home. This efficiency is particularly beneficial throughout extreme temperatures– keeping the cool air in during summer season months and retaining heat during winter season.
  2. Increased Durability

    • Constructed from durable products like fiberglass, steel, or specially treated wood, weatherproof doors are constructed to stand up to the devastations of weather. This not just extends the life of the door itself but likewise reduces the need for regular replacements and repairs.
  3. Improved Indoor Comfort

    • By providing much better insulation and sealing, weatherproof doors help produce a more steady and comfy indoor environment. Homeowners can avoid hot or cold areas in their homes, making it a more enjoyable home.
  4. Enhanced Security

    • Numerous weatherproof doors come with strengthened frames and premium locking systems, providing an extra layer of security. This deters potential trespassers and assists keep your home safe.
  5. Decreased Noise Pollution

    • Weatherproof doors are also created to minimize noise from the outside, permitting a quieter indoor environment. This feature is particularly useful for homes in loud areas or near hectic streets.

Types of Weatherproof Doors

When it comes to weatherproofing your home, there are several options to consider:

1. Fiberglass Doors

  • Fiberglass doors are resistant to rust, damages, and peeling. These doors can be developed to simulate the appearance of real wood while providing much better insulation and resilience.

2. Steel Doors

  • Understood for their strength, steel doors are a wonderful choice for those looking for improved security. They can also be insulated to improve energy effectiveness and are low-maintenance.

3. Wood Doors

  • While natural wood doors can be less weatherproof than composite alternatives, premium, effectively treated wood doors can still offer exceptional weather condition resistance. Try to find alternatives that include weather condition sealing and finish to offer better insulation and security.

5. Patio Doors

  • Weatherproof outdoor patio doors, specifically moving or French style, frequently feature double or triple-pane glass options that enhance insulation while providing outdoor views.

6. Storm Doors

  • Typically added as an extra layer of security, storm doors can improve insulation and keep your primary doors safe from harsh weather conditions.

Secret Features to Look for in Weatherproof Doors

When selecting weatherproof doors, property owners must think about the following functions:

  • Insulation Value (R-Value): Higher R-values indicate better insulation properties, suggesting greater energy performance.
  • Weather condition Stripping: Look for premium, long lasting weather removing that can resist wear and tear from varying temperature levels and components.
  • Material Quality: Select doors that use premium materials such as steel, fiberglass, or dealt with wood for maximum resilience.
  • Energy Star Rating: Opt for doors that satisfy Energy Star standards to guarantee they provide optimum thermal effectiveness.
  • Warranty: A great service warranty can offer comfort and symbolizes the manufacturer’s self-confidence in the item.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. Are weatherproof doors more expensive than regular doors?

  • While the initial expense of weatherproof doors may be higher, their energy performance and sturdiness can cause cost savings in the long run through reduced energy costs and lower maintenance costs.

2. How do I maintain my weatherproof door?

  • Routinely tidy the door with moderate soap and water, check seals for wear, and reapply paint or protective surfaces as required to maintain their appearance and functionality.

3. Can weatherproof doors be tailored?

  • Numerous makers offer adjustable choices for colors, finishes, and style functions to fit your home’s visual.

4. Do I need to employ a professional to set up weatherproof doors?

  • While some house owners with DIY skills can set up weatherproof doors themselves, employing a professional is advised to ensure a proper fit and seal.

5. Will weatherproof doors increase my home’s value?

  • Yes, weatherproof doors are a preferable upgrade that can increase a home’s resale worth by improving curb appeal and energy effectiveness.
